Output 8e667dc9d0d0f9789b751fe494a41ba3ef18c2d48e69c49effce3963bcebf015:5

value
82048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a68339c5407c91bc95e6b8047f78c36fb503efc2 OP_EQUAL
address
3GsTJ79HKdoSEoftpDWuA3M3t7eyWDpJvE
transaction
8e667dc9d0d0f9789b751fe494a41ba3ef18c2d48e69c49effce3963bcebf015
confirmations
48384
spent
true